Dr. Elise Boventer, an internist and medical informatics strategist at Northwell Health, leverages her expertise in clinical informatics to drive positive changes in health care. Her work focuses on reducing physician burnout and improving patient care through the implementation of electronic health records, health information systems data and augmented intelligence. Boventer emphasizes the importance of clinician involvement and women's representation in informatics to enhance system usability and patient safety.
"Informatics pushes us to be innovative and think about how things could be different and better. Sometimes, you lose that in the day-to-day of medicine," Boventer says.

Micaela F. Bayard highlighted AI's applications in rheumatology at the ACR Convergence 2025. AI can assist in reading imaging and grading the severity of rheumatoid arthritis and managing patient treatment histories, offering significant benefits to rheumatologists. Bayard noted the importance of integrating AI with clinical practice rather than viewing it as a replacement for doctors, promoting a partnership between technology and health care professionals.

UnityPoint Health has announced a collaboration with the Mayo Clinic's "Platform Insights" system, aiming to enhance patient care across its network, which spans 400 clinics and 18 hospitals in Iowa, Illinois and Wisconsin. This partnership will provide UnityPoint Health doctors with access to Mayo Clinic's extensive knowledge and clinical pathways, integrating AI as a predictive tool while ensuring doctors retain decision-making authority. The initiative is already in effect, promising improved health care delivery through advanced analytics and expert consultation.

Medical school executives are discussed the integration of AI in training future clinicians at a recent University of Pennsylvania webinar. Verity Schaye from New York University hightlighted the balance between AI's potential to enhance skills and the risk of over-reliance. Brian Garibaldi from Northwestern University emphasized AI's role in data acquisition for clinical reasoning, while Holly Caretta-Weyer from Stanford stressed the need for responsible AI use in education. The conversation underscores the importance of developing guidelines to ensure AI complements rather than replaces core medical skills.

The US Energy Department has begun making deals with tech companies including the Nvidia, Oracle and Advanced Micro Devices to hasten how quickly national laboratories like Argonne and Oak Ridge can land dedicated AI hardware, with tech firms taking on more of the cost of building and operating the machines. "It's a much more businesslike strategy," said Rick Stevens, an Argonne associate laboratory director and computer science professor at the University of Chicago. "It's much more of a Silicon Valley kind of strategy."

OpenAI's latest AI model, GPT-5, is showcased in a new report highlighting its potential to transform research across fields like physics, cancer research, and mathematics. The report, featuring case studies, demonstrates GPT-5's ability to assist scientists in testing ideas and refining experiments. While the model occasionally errs, it can also accelerate research processes significantly, as seen in projects involving black holes and nuclear fusion. The tool's capacity to compress coding time from days to minutes could revolutionize research practices, according to experts like Floor Broekgaarden, an astronomer at the University of California, San Diego, who was not involved in the study.

The NIH has canceled funding for 383 clinical trials, impacting around 74,000 participants, according to a study published in JAMA Internal Medicine. This move affects research into health issues such as COVID-19, sickle cell disease, sleep disorders and lung cancer. The cuts are part of a broader effort to align funding with the Trump administration's priorities, which has led to significant disruptions in ongoing medical research.

Starting in 2026, US cancer registries will classify patients strictly as male, female or unknown due to Trump administration policies, impacting data collection on transgender populations. This change affects registries funded by the CDC and National Cancer Institute, limiting insights into cancer trends among transgender individuals. Researchers and advocates warn that this could hinder understanding of cancer risks and outcomes in this marginalized group, as previous data collection efforts to include diverse gender identities are rolled back.

The Kansas Department of Health and Environment has introduced a new Wastewater Monitor for Respiratory Viruses dashboard, providing insights into the presence of viruses like influenza A and B, RSV, and SARS-CoV-2 in Kansas communities. This tool aims to help the public and policymakers make informed health decisions by offering data from nine wastewater treatment plants across three counties. The initiative is a collaborative effort involving local facilities and the CDC, aiming to detect disease trends before they impact hospitals.
